Responsibility
- Process and verify accounts payable (AP) vouchers, ensuring accuracy and timely payments to vendors.
- Prepare and issue accounts receivable (AR) invoices, track payments, and follow up on outstanding balances.
- Perform monthly bank reconciliations and general ledger account reconciliations to ensure financial accuracy.
- Assist in the preparation of financial reports, including balance sheets, income statements, and cash flow statements.
- Maintain organized and up-to-date financial records, both digital and physical, in compliance with company policies.
- Support the accounting team with ad-hoc tasks, such as data entry, filing, and document management.
- Ensure compliance with local tax regulations and company accounting standards.
- Collaborate with cross-functional teams to resolve discrepancies and improve financial processes.
